use alloc::ffi::CString;
use core::fmt::{Debug, Write};
use tracing::{
field::Field,
span::{Attributes, Record},
Event, Id, Level, Subscriber,
};
use tracing_subscriber::{field::Visit, layer::Context, registry::LookupSpan, Layer};
#[derive(Default)]
pub(crate) struct AndroidLayer;
struct StringRecorder(String, bool);
impl StringRecorder {
fn new() -> Self {
StringRecorder(String::new(), false)
}
}
impl Visit for StringRecorder {
fn record_debug(&mut self, field: &Field, value: &dyn Debug) {
if field.name() == "message" {
if !self.0.is_empty() {
self.0 = format!("{:?}\n{}", value, self.0)
} else {
self.0 = format!("{:?}", value)
}
} else {
if self.1 {
// following args
write!(self.0, " ").unwrap();
} else {
// first arg
self.1 = true;
}
write!(self.0, "{} = {:?};", field.name(), value).unwrap();
}
}
}
impl Default for StringRecorder {
fn default() -> Self {
StringRecorder::new()
}
}
impl<S: Subscriber + for<'a> LookupSpan<'a>> Layer<S> for AndroidLayer {
fn on_new_span(&self, attrs: &Attributes<'_>, id: &Id, ctx: Context<'_, S>) {
let mut new_debug_record = StringRecorder::new();
attrs.record(&mut new_debug_record);
if let Some(span_ref) = ctx.span(id) {
span_ref
.extensions_mut()
.insert::<StringRecorder>(new_debug_record);
}
}
fn on_record(&self, id: &Id, values: &Record<'_>, ctx: Context<'_, S>) {
if let Some(span_ref) = ctx.span(id) {
if let Some(debug_record) = span_ref.extensions_mut().get_mut::<StringRecorder>() {
values.record(debug_record);
}
}
}
#[allow(unsafe_code)]
fn on_event(&self, event: &Event<'_>, _ctx: Context<'_, S>) {
fn sanitize(string: &str) -> CString {
let bytes: Vec<u8> = string
.as_bytes()
.into_iter()
.copied()
.filter(|byte| *byte != 0)
.collect();
CString::new(bytes).unwrap()
}
let mut recorder = StringRecorder::new();
event.record(&mut recorder);
let meta = event.metadata();
let priority = match *meta.level() {
Level::TRACE => android_log_sys::LogPriority::VERBOSE,
Level::DEBUG => android_log_sys::LogPriority::DEBUG,
Level::INFO => android_log_sys::LogPriority::INFO,
Level::WARN => android_log_sys::LogPriority::WARN,
Level::ERROR => android_log_sys::LogPriority::ERROR,
};
// SAFETY: Called only on Android platforms. priority is guaranteed to be in range of c_int.
// The provided tag and message are null terminated properly.
unsafe {
android_log_sys::__android_log_write(
priority as android_log_sys::c_int,
sanitize(meta.name()).as_ptr(),
sanitize(&recorder.0).as_ptr(),
);
}
}
}

#![cfg_attr(docsrs, feature(doc_auto_cfg))]
#![doc(
html_logo_url = "https://bevyengine.org/assets/icon.png",
html_favicon_url = "https://bevyengine.org/assets/icon.png"
)]
//! This crate provides logging functions and configuration for [Bevy](https://bevyengine.org)
//! apps, and automatically configures platform specific log handlers (i.e. Wasm or Android).
//!
//! The macros provided for logging are reexported from [`tracing`](https://docs.rs/tracing),
//! and behave identically to it.
//!
//! By default, the [`LogPlugin`] from this crate is included in Bevy's `DefaultPlugins`
//! and the logging macros can be used out of the box, if used.
//!
//! For more fine-tuned control over logging behavior, set up the [`LogPlugin`] or
//! `DefaultPlugins` during app initialization.
extern crate alloc;
use core::error::Error;
#[cfg(target_os = "android")]
mod android_tracing;
mod once;
#[cfg(feature = "trace_tracy_memory")]
#[global_allocator]
static GLOBAL: tracy_client::ProfiledAllocator<std::alloc::System> =
tracy_client::ProfiledAllocator::new(std::alloc::System, 100);
/// The log prelude.
///
/// This includes the most common types in this crate, re-exported for your convenience.
pub mod prelude {
#[doc(hidden)]
pub use tracing::{
debug, debug_span, error, error_span, info, info_span, trace, trace_span, warn, warn_span,
};
#[doc(hidden)]
pub use crate::{debug_once, error_once, info_once, trace_once, warn_once};
#[doc(hidden)]
pub use bevy_utils::once;
}
pub use bevy_utils::once;
pub use tracing::{
self, debug, debug_span, error, error_span, info, info_span, trace, trace_span, warn,
warn_span, Level,
};
pub use tracing_subscriber;
use bevy_app::{App, Plugin};
use tracing_log::LogTracer;
use tracing_subscriber::{
filter::{FromEnvError, ParseError},
prelude::*,
registry::Registry,
EnvFilter, Layer,
};
#[cfg(feature = "tracing-chrome")]
use {
bevy_ecs::resource::Resource,
bevy_utils::synccell::SyncCell,
tracing_subscriber::fmt::{format::DefaultFields, FormattedFields},
};
/// Wrapper resource for `tracing-chrome`'s flush guard.
/// When the guard is dropped the chrome log is written to file.
#[cfg(feature = "tracing-chrome")]
#[expect(
dead_code,
reason = "`FlushGuard` never needs to be read, it just needs to be kept alive for the `App`'s lifetime."
)]
#[derive(Resource)]
pub(crate) struct FlushGuard(SyncCell<tracing_chrome::FlushGuard>);
/// Adds logging to Apps. This plugin is part of the `DefaultPlugins`. Adding
/// this plugin will setup a collector appropriate to your target platform:
/// * Using [`tracing-subscriber`](https://crates.io/crates/tracing-subscriber) by default,
/// logging to `stdout`.
/// * Using [`android_log-sys`](https://crates.io/crates/android_log-sys) on Android,
/// logging to Android logs.
/// * Using [`tracing-wasm`](https://crates.io/crates/tracing-wasm) in Wasm, logging
/// to the browser console.
///
/// You can configure this plugin.
/// ```no_run
/// # use bevy_app::{App, NoopPluginGroup as DefaultPlugins, PluginGroup};
/// # use bevy_log::LogPlugin;
/// # use tracing::Level;
/// fn main() {
/// App::new()
/// .add_plugins(DefaultPlugins.set(LogPlugin {
/// level: Level::DEBUG,
/// filter: "wgpu=error,bevy_render=info,bevy_ecs=trace".to_string(),
/// custom_layer: |_| None,
/// }))
/// .run();
/// }
/// ```
///
/// Log level can also be changed using the `RUST_LOG` environment variable.
/// For example, using `RUST_LOG=wgpu=error,bevy_render=info,bevy_ecs=trace cargo run ..`
///
/// It has the same syntax as the field [`LogPlugin::filter`], see [`EnvFilter`].
/// If you define the `RUST_LOG` environment variable, the [`LogPlugin`] settings
/// will be ignored.
///
/// Also, to disable color terminal output (ANSI escape codes), you can
/// set the environment variable `NO_COLOR` to any value. This common
/// convention is documented at [no-color.org](https://no-color.org/).
/// For example:
/// ```no_run
/// # use bevy_app::{App, NoopPluginGroup as DefaultPlugins, PluginGroup};
/// # use bevy_log::LogPlugin;
/// fn main() {
/// # // SAFETY: Single-threaded
/// # unsafe {
/// std::env::set_var("NO_COLOR", "1");
/// # }
/// App::new()
/// .add_plugins(DefaultPlugins)
/// .run();
/// }
/// ```
///
/// If you want to setup your own tracing collector, you should disable this
/// plugin from `DefaultPlugins`:
/// ```no_run
/// # use bevy_app::{App, NoopPluginGroup as DefaultPlugins, PluginGroup};
/// # use bevy_log::LogPlugin;
/// fn main() {
/// App::new()
/// .add_plugins(DefaultPlugins.build().disable::<LogPlugin>())
/// .run();
/// }
/// ```
/// # Example Setup
///
/// For a quick setup that enables all first-party logging while not showing any of your dependencies'
/// log data, you can configure the plugin as shown below.
///
/// ```no_run
/// # use bevy_app::{App, NoopPluginGroup as DefaultPlugins, PluginGroup};
/// # use bevy_log::*;
/// App::new()
/// .add_plugins(DefaultPlugins.set(LogPlugin {
/// filter: "warn,my_crate=trace".to_string(), //specific filters
/// level: Level::TRACE,//Change this to be globally change levels
/// ..Default::default()
/// }))
/// .run();
/// ```
/// The filter (in this case an `EnvFilter`) chooses whether to print the log. The most specific filters apply with higher priority.
/// Let's start with an example: `filter: "warn".to_string()` will only print logs with level `warn` level or greater.
/// From here, we can change to `filter: "warn,my_crate=trace".to_string()`. Logs will print at level `warn` unless it's in `mycrate`,
/// which will instead print at `trace` level because `my_crate=trace` is more specific.
///
///
/// ## Log levels
/// Events can be logged at various levels of importance.
/// Only events at your configured log level and higher will be shown.
/// ```no_run
/// # use bevy_log::*;
/// // here is how you write new logs at each "log level" (in "most important" to
/// // "least important" order)
/// error!("something failed");
/// warn!("something bad happened that isn't a failure, but that's worth calling out");
/// info!("helpful information that is worth printing by default");
/// debug!("helpful for debugging");
/// trace!("very noisy");
/// ```
/// In addition to `format!` style arguments, you can print a variable's debug
/// value by using syntax like: `trace(?my_value)`.
///
/// ## Per module logging levels
/// Modules can have different logging levels using syntax like `crate_name::module_name=debug`.
///
///
/// ```no_run
/// # use bevy_app::{App, NoopPluginGroup as DefaultPlugins, PluginGroup};
/// # use bevy_log::*;
/// App::new()
/// .add_plugins(DefaultPlugins.set(LogPlugin {
/// filter: "warn,my_crate=trace,my_crate::my_module=debug".to_string(), // Specific filters
/// level: Level::TRACE, // Change this to be globally change levels
/// ..Default::default()
/// }))
/// .run();
/// ```
/// The idea is that instead of deleting logs when they are no longer immediately applicable,
/// you just disable them. If you do need to log in the future, then you can enable the logs instead of having to rewrite them.
///
/// ## Further reading
///
/// The `tracing` crate has much more functionality than these examples can show.
/// Much of this configuration can be done with "layers" in the `log` crate.
/// Check out:
/// - Using spans to add more fine grained filters to logs
/// - Adding instruments to capture more function information
/// - Creating layers to add additional context such as line numbers
/// # Panics
///
/// This plugin should not be added multiple times in the same process. This plugin
/// sets up global logging configuration for **all** Apps in a given process, and
/// rerunning the same initialization multiple times will lead to a panic.
///
/// # Performance
///
/// Filters applied through this plugin are computed at _runtime_, which will
/// have a non-zero impact on performance.
/// To achieve maximum performance, consider using
/// [_compile time_ filters](https://docs.rs/log/#compile-time-filters)
/// provided by the [`log`](https://crates.io/crates/log) crate.
///
/// ```toml
/// # cargo.toml
/// [dependencies]
/// log = { version = "0.4", features = ["max_level_debug", "release_max_level_warn"] }
/// ```
pub struct LogPlugin {
/// Filters logs using the [`EnvFilter`] format
pub filter: String,
/// Filters out logs that are "less than" the given level.
/// This can be further filtered using the `filter` setting.
pub level: Level,
/// Optionally add an extra [`Layer`] to the tracing subscriber
///
/// This function is only called once, when the plugin is built.
///
/// Because [`BoxedLayer`] takes a `dyn Layer`, `Vec<Layer>` is also an acceptable return value.
///
/// Access to [`App`] is also provided to allow for communication between the
/// [`Subscriber`](tracing::Subscriber) and the [`App`].
///
/// Please see the `examples/log_layers.rs` for a complete example.
pub custom_layer: fn(app: &mut App) -> Option<BoxedLayer>,
}
/// A boxed [`Layer`] that can be used with [`LogPlugin`].
pub type BoxedLayer = Box<dyn Layer<Registry> + Send + Sync + 'static>;
/// The default [`LogPlugin`] [`EnvFilter`].
pub const DEFAULT_FILTER: &str = "wgpu=error,naga=warn";
impl Default for LogPlugin {
fn default() -> Self {
Self {
filter: DEFAULT_FILTER.to_string(),
level: Level::INFO,
custom_layer: |_| None,
}
}
}
impl Plugin for LogPlugin {
#[expect(clippy::print_stderr, reason = "Allowed during logger setup")]
fn build(&self, app: &mut App) {
#[cfg(feature = "trace")]
{
let old_handler = std::panic::take_hook();
std::panic::set_hook(Box::new(move |infos| {
eprintln!("{}", tracing_error::SpanTrace::capture());
old_handler(infos);
}));
}
let finished_subscriber;
let subscriber = Registry::default();
// add optional layer provided by user
let subscriber = subscriber.with((self.custom_layer)(app));
let default_filter = { format!("{},{}", self.level, self.filter) };
let filter_layer = EnvFilter::try_from_default_env()
.or_else(|from_env_error| {
_ = from_env_error
.source()
.and_then(|source| source.downcast_ref::<ParseError>())
.map(|parse_err| {
// we cannot use the `error!` macro here because the logger is not ready yet.
eprintln!("LogPlugin failed to parse filter from env: {}", parse_err);
});
Ok::<EnvFilter, FromEnvError>(EnvFilter::builder().parse_lossy(&default_filter))
})
.unwrap();
let subscriber = subscriber.with(filter_layer);
#[cfg(feature = "trace")]
let subscriber = subscriber.with(tracing_error::ErrorLayer::default());
#[cfg(all(
not(target_arch = "wasm32"),
not(target_os = "android"),
not(target_os = "ios")
))]
{
#[cfg(feature = "tracing-chrome")]
let chrome_layer = {
let mut layer = tracing_chrome::ChromeLayerBuilder::new();
if let Ok(path) = std::env::var("TRACE_CHROME") {
layer = layer.file(path);
}
let (chrome_layer, guard) = layer
.name_fn(Box::new(|event_or_span| match event_or_span {
tracing_chrome::EventOrSpan::Event(event) => event.metadata().name().into(),
tracing_chrome::EventOrSpan::Span(span) => {
if let Some(fields) =
span.extensions().get::<FormattedFields<DefaultFields>>()
{
format!("{}: {}", span.metadata().name(), fields.fields.as_str())
} else {
span.metadata().name().into()
}
}
}))
.build();
app.insert_resource(FlushGuard(SyncCell::new(guard)));
chrome_layer
};
#[cfg(feature = "tracing-tracy")]
let tracy_layer = tracing_tracy::TracyLayer::default();
// note: the implementation of `Default` reads from the env var NO_COLOR
// to decide whether to use ANSI color codes, which is common convention
// https://no-color.org/
let fmt_layer = tracing_subscriber::fmt::Layer::default().with_writer(std::io::stderr);
// bevy_render::renderer logs a `tracy.frame_mark` event every frame
// at Level::INFO. Formatted logs should omit it.
#[cfg(feature = "tracing-tracy")]
let fmt_layer =
fmt_layer.with_filter(tracing_subscriber::filter::FilterFn::new(|meta| {
meta.fields().field("tracy.frame_mark").is_none()
}));
let subscriber = subscriber.with(fmt_layer);
#[cfg(feature = "tracing-chrome")]
let subscriber = subscriber.with(chrome_layer);
#[cfg(feature = "tracing-tracy")]
let subscriber = subscriber.with(tracy_layer);
finished_subscriber = subscriber;
}
#[cfg(target_arch = "wasm32")]
{
finished_subscriber = subscriber.with(tracing_wasm::WASMLayer::new(
tracing_wasm::WASMLayerConfig::default(),
));
}
#[cfg(target_os = "android")]
{
finished_subscriber = subscriber.with(android_tracing::AndroidLayer::default());
}
#[cfg(target_os = "ios")]
{
finished_subscriber = subscriber.with(tracing_oslog::OsLogger::default());
}
let logger_already_set = LogTracer::init().is_err();
let subscriber_already_set =
tracing::subscriber::set_global_default(finished_subscriber).is_err();
match (logger_already_set, subscriber_already_set) {
(true, true) => error!(
"Could not set global logger and tracing subscriber as they are already set. Consider disabling LogPlugin."
),
(true, false) => error!("Could not set global logger as it is already set. Consider disabling LogPlugin."),
(false, true) => error!("Could not set global tracing subscriber as it is already set. Consider disabling LogPlugin."),
(false, false) => (),
}
}
}

/// Call [`trace!`](crate::trace) once per call site.
///
/// Useful for logging within systems which are called every frame.
#[macro_export]
macro_rules! trace_once {
($($arg:tt)+) => ({
$crate::once!($crate::trace!($($arg)+))
});
}
/// Call [`debug!`](crate::debug) once per call site.
///
/// Useful for logging within systems which are called every frame.
#[macro_export]
macro_rules! debug_once {
($($arg:tt)+) => ({
$crate::once!($crate::debug!($($arg)+))
});
}
/// Call [`info!`](crate::info) once per call site.
///
/// Useful for logging within systems which are called every frame.
#[macro_export]
macro_rules! info_once {
($($arg:tt)+) => ({
$crate::once!($crate::info!($($arg)+))
});
}
/// Call [`warn!`](crate::warn) once per call site.
///
/// Useful for logging within systems which are called every frame.
#[macro_export]
macro_rules! warn_once {
($($arg:tt)+) => ({
$crate::once!($crate::warn!($($arg)+))
});
}
/// Call [`error!`](crate::error) once per call site.
///
/// Useful for logging within systems which are called every frame.
#[macro_export]
macro_rules! error_once {
($($arg:tt)+) => ({
$crate::once!($crate::error!($($arg)+))
});
}
